Web9 de out. de 2024 · Nuevo Leon is made up of 64,156 square kilometers, which is equal to 3.3% of the national territory and makes the state the 13 th largest state of Mexico. Politically, the state is divided into fifty-one municipios. With a 2010 population of 5,119,504 people, Nuevo Leon has the eighth largest population in the Mexican Republic.
